Trip Overview

The Otselic River was a joy to paddle. Putting in at DEC access point slightly north of Willet, we were able to unload and launch our kayaks no problem. The water started swift due to recent rains but quickly widened and slowed down.

Cutting through pasture and deep forest, with minimal views of houses or roads, the float offered true intimacy with nature. Some great deep stretches offered great swimming and fishing opportunities along with some nice areas to stop and watch the many deer, beavers, fish, and birds.

We never bottomed out but there were some sides that may cause portage later in season. Also, it looked like some nice picnic area's on West shore 2/3's of the way downstream.

About 12 miles of great stream and took about 6 hours taking our time. Check it out!
